Description
Technical field
The utility model belongs to AGV technical fields, more particularly, to a kind of safe AGV elevating mechanisms.
Background technology
AGV is also commonly referred to as AGV dollies, refers to that being equipped with electricity magnetically or optically waits homing guidance device, being capable of leading along regulation
Draw route, the transport vehicle with safeguard protection and various transfer functions is not required to the carrier of driver in commercial Application.
Elevating mechanism is set on AGV dollies, the operation of transshipment cargo on vertical direction can be completed, but lack on existing AGV dollies
Falling proof device, once plummer falls suddenly, it will cause serious economic loss, a kind of peace that can solve this problem
Full AGV elevating mechanisms need further to research and develop.
Utility model content
The purpose of this utility model is to provide a kind of simple structure, safe AGV liftings simple to operate, easy to utilize
Mechanism.
The technical solution of the utility model is:A kind of safe AGV elevating mechanisms of the present utility model, including AGV dollies
Body, plummer, scissor, baffle plate, slide base, roller, hydraulic cylinder, vibration damper plate, high pressure spring;
The plummer is arranged on the top of AGV trolley bodies by scissor, and the lower limit hinged end of the scissor is hinged
In AGV trolley bodies, upper limit hinged end is articulated with plummer, and the lower mobile terminal of the scissor is by sliding base placement
In AGV trolley bodies, upper mobile terminal is placed on plummer by another base that slides;Moving up and down for the scissor holds equal
Roller is mounted with by bearing pin, the roller is placed in the chute for sliding base, the two ends of the hydraulic cylinder are hingedly connected to
On two poles of scissor, or one end is articulated with the pole of scissor, and the other end is articulated with plummer or AGV trolley bodies;
The vibration damper plate is arranged on the top of AGV trolley bodies, and the damping by the vertical high pressure spring for extending
Plate is located at the underface of plummer.
The top of the plummer is provided with the conveyer that some transfer rollers and motor are constituted, a left side for the plummer
Right both sides are provided with baffle plate.
The utility model has the advantages and positive effects that:
1st, due to adopting above-mentioned technical proposal, the operation stability of AGV elevating mechanisms is higher;With simple structure, processing
The advantages of low cost, high safety coefficient.
2nd, the setting of transfer roller groups so that this device can complete the transhipment on vertical direction, and horizontal direction can be completed again
On transhipment.

Specific embodiment
The utility model is elaborated below in conjunction with the accompanying drawings.
As shown in figure 1, a kind of safe AGV elevating mechanisms of the present utility model, including AGV trolley bodies 1, plummer 2,
Scissor 3, baffle plate 5, slide base 6, roller 7, hydraulic cylinder 8, vibration damper plate 9, high pressure spring 10;
Plummer 2 is arranged in AGV trolley bodies 1 by scissor 3, and the lower limit hinged end of the scissor 3 is articulated with AGV
In trolley body 1, upper limit hinged end is articulated with plummer 2, and the lower mobile terminal of the scissor 3 is disposed by sliding base 6
In AGV trolley bodies 1, upper mobile terminal is placed on plummer 2 by another base 6 that slides;The scissor 3 is moved up and down
End is mounted with roller 7 by bearing pin, and the roller 7 is placed in the chute for sliding base 5, the two ends point of the hydraulic cylinder 8
It is not articulated with two poles of scissor 3, or one end is articulated with the pole of scissor 3, the other end is articulated with plummer 2 or AGV
In trolley body 1;
The vibration damper plate 9 is arranged on the top of AGV trolley bodies 1 by the high pressure spring 10 for vertically extending, and described
Vibration damper plate 9 is located at the underface of plummer 2.
The top of the plummer 2 is provided with the conveyer that some transfer rollers 4 and motor are constituted, the plummer 2
The left and right sides be provided with baffle plate 5.
The course of work of this example:
The lifting that hydraulic cylinder 8 passes through control scissor 3, to reach the purpose of the control lifting of plummer 2, can complete the perpendicular of goods
Nogata transhipment upwards, the lowering or hoisting gear of scissor structure has safety coefficient high, the high advantage of stability.
Vibration damper plate 9, high pressure spring 10 have the effect of damping, once the accidental falling of plummer 2, high pressure spring 10 will play
Good cushioning effect, effective protection goods prevents it to be damaged.
The setting of transfer roller 4, can complete the transhipment in the horizontal direction of goods, the setting of baffle plate 5, can prevent goods from holding
The marginal position of microscope carrier 2 slides.
